Ellen Giordano is currently the Vice President of Partnerships at World Wildlife Fund, where Ellen manages a team and oversees policy advocacy and government partnerships activities. Prior to this, Ellen held various leadership roles at organizations like American Near East Refugee Aid, Creative Associates International, and Save the Children US, focusing on fundraising, grant writing, and program management in international development. Ellen holds a BA in International Relations from Mount Holyoke College and has also studied at The Johns Hopkins University and Sciences Po.

The world’s leading conservation organization, WWF works in 100 countries and is supported by over 1 million members in the United States and six million globally. WWF’s unique way of working combines global reach with a foundation in science, and involves action and partnership at every level from local to global to ensure the delivery of innovative solutions that meet the needs of both people and nature.
